Position: Provider Data Operations (PDO) Specialist

The DSE Operations Specialist is a resource with in-depth account knowledge and is responsible for strengthening provider engagement and enhancing quality. This role will develop effective provider relationships that enhance Healthfirst’s reputation as a “trusted partner” and supports administrative ease.

Duties/Responsibilities
  • Will be the primary point of contact for all delegated entities with regards to onboarding/credentialing providers. Responsible for the resolution of all issues, including those identified by the provider, and those identified internally that impact the physician.
  • Schedules regular meetings with assigned delegated entities to identify and troubleshoot issues. Trains/educates entities regarding the onboarding delegated process.
  • Responsible for investigations to ensure online Provider directory is updated and accurate. Makes all changes necessary to ensure the directory is at all times accurate.
  • Configures new Provider loads, updates and terminations. Provides assistance and guidance with large ad-hoc data entry projects in MHS.
  • Performs quarterly roster reconciliations to ensure that the health plan directory is current, accurate and adheres to department guidelines, regulations, and government laws. Tasked with making required changes to ensure directory is compliant.
  • Designated to receive and review provider credentialing applications. Coordinates with hospital/clinic, medical staff, and practitioners to ensure privileging process is timely completed. Determines whether additional documentation, verifications, references, and/or applications are needed.
  • Receives, reviews and submits provider contracts
  • Coordinates with Network Management staff to finalize provider applications and contracts. Responsible for all follow-up so that timely approval occurs.
  • Reports to Team Lead
  • Additional duties as assigned
